Private Party & Matt Hardy interference leads to triple threat tag title bout at No Surrender

Private Party has a date set on February 13 to compete against the Good Brothers for the Impact tag titles at No Surrender. Unfortunately for them, Matt Hardy’s special plans just made the path to gold more difficult.

Karl Anderson and Luke Gallows were in action on tonight’s episode of Impact Wrestling (Feb. 9, 2021) to defend the tag titles against Chris Sabin and James Storm. Hardy and Private Party came out to observe from the stage. As Sabin and Storm had momentum, Private Party decided to interfere as a ‘screw you’ to the challengers who cut in line

Impact EVP Scott D’Amore was not pleased with the shenanigans, so he added Sabin and Storm to the tag title match at No Surrender. D’Amore actually made some sense in justifying the triple threat as a way to prevent Sabin and Storm from interfering in retaliation.

The No Surrender card currently stands at:

  • World Championship: Rich Swann (c) vs Tommy Dreamer
  • World Tag Team Championship: Good Brothers (c) vs Private Party (with Matt Hardy) vs Chris Sabin & James Storm
  • X-Division Championship: TJP (c) vs Rohit Raju (with Shera)
  • Knockouts Tag Team Championship: Kiera Hogan & Tasha Steelz (c) vs Havok & Nevaeh
  • Triple Threat Revolver: Daivari, Suicide, Willie Mack, Ace Austin, Trey Miguel, Chris Bey, Josh Alexander, & Blake Christian
  • Hernandez & Brian Myers vs Eddie Edwards & Matt Cardona
  • Cody Deaner vs Cousin Jake
  • Deonna Purrazzo, Kimber Lee, & Susan vs Jordynne Grace, Jazz, & ODB
  • Larry D, Acey Romero, & Tenille Dashwood vs Rosemary, Crazzy Steve, & Black Taurus

You may notice a new name in Impact on the match card. Black Taurus from AAA! Rosemary needed a third partner to compete against XXXL and Crazzy Steve, so she introduced Black Taurus as a member of Decay.

AAA fans know that this is an awesome addition to Impact Wrestling. Taurus is an ass-kicker supreme. Plus, he wrestles in a crazy bull mask.

No Surrender kicks off at 8 pm ET on Saturday, February 13. The show will be available through the Impact Plus app.
